Abstract
The utility model relates to battery technology fields, refer in particular to a kind of battery PACK extrusion Hard link line, including the first metallic conductor, second metallic conductor, first corner portion, second corner portion and interconnecting piece, first metallic conductor, first corner portion, the interconnecting piece, second corner portion is sequentially connected with second metallic conductor, first corner portion, second corner portion and the interconnecting piece are provided with the insulating layer of extrusion, the utility model is compared with traditional battery connecting line, the insulating layer of the utility model is using extrusion insulating layer, without soaking modeling or leaching powder processing, without the sleeve-penetrating processing of insulator, first corner portion of the utility model, second corner portion uses bending and molding, it is easily manufactured, and the insulating layer of the utility model is made of heat-resisting material, insulating layer is extrusion process , thickness is uniform, and material capability is excellent, the problem of effectively preventing the insulating layer rupture in wearing the processing such as heat-shrink tube and leak electricity.

Background technique
Current battery connecting line is broadly divided into Hard link and is flexible coupling two kinds, and current being flexible coupling needs macromolecule to spread
And it is subsequent wear the operations such as pipe sleeve, will lead to corner with a thickness of original 2 times, and during casing be easy
Rupture, needs manual work, can not automated production;And traditional Hard link is process for plate stamping, has a large amount of
Punch process leftover bits, raw material availability are only 30%~80%, and angled more connecting line wrap absolutely
Need to soak modeling or leaching powder processing, complex process and processing cost is higher when edge layer processing.
